Luke Newell

Luke graduated with a BA in Illustration from Kingston University, and has made a living telling stories through pictures ever since. Originally working in traditional animation for TV and advertising (Picasso Pictures, MTV) he moved through web animation into interactivity and games, working for ten years as in-house Illustrator and Concept Artist at Playstation’s London Studio. He is currently a full-time Illustrator.

Mar Hernandez

Mar Hernández is a professional illustrator from Spain, she is also known as “Malota” and develops work for different fields such as advertising, press and products. One of the fields that she enjoys most is illustration for children’s books. Mar is also an illustration teacher at several universities and is a cum laude doctor in Fine Arts from the University of Valencia, Spain.
